I've encountered this three times now.  I've noticed it only happens when it's raining and there is a raider attack. 

The game slows down to a crawl.  So slow I can't play.  I've restarted the game and it's the same.   To fix it, I have to reload to an earlier point before it's either raining or before raiders attack. 

I have plenty of memory available (12 gb) and a decent processor and I haven't experienced it before.  In fact, prior to Alpha 4, this was one of the smoothest running games I've played without a hitch as far as I can remember.  No force closes.  Nothing.

nuschler22

I let it play through, and as soon as it stopped raining the game went back to normal.  The raiders were still attacking but the slow down ceased.

Also, I notice raiders are attacking in waves.  Three or four at a time, while the rest of the raiders stand at attention until the three or four are dead.

This might help if you have an Nvidia Graphics Card.

Go to NVIDIA Control Panel to switch between graphics card manually.
1). NVIDIA Control Panel > Manage 3D Settings > Program Settings.
2). Click on Add and locate your Rimworld.exe
3). In the Preferred Graphics Processor choose Nvidia Processor instead of whatever else.
4). Click Apply and Start Rimworld again and see if that fixes the issue.

Rain isn't the issue. It uses exactly same code as fog, but nobody has an issue with that. The problem is almost certainly the fire; the rain is just associated with it because the storyteller tends to rain on big fires.
